The Science That's Out of This World
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ty of what makes the breaking news ISS so darn exciting: the science, guys! Seriously, the amount of groundbreaking research happening aboard the International Space Station is just staggering. It's a unique laboratory that can't be replicated here on Earth, offering a microgravity environment that allows scientists to study phenomena in ways we simply can't achieve down here. Think about it – how do plants grow without gravity pulling them down? What happens to our muscles and bones when they aren't working against gravity 24/7? These aren't just abstract questions; the answers could have massive implications for human health, both in space and right here on Earth. For instance, understanding bone loss in astronauts could lead to new treatments for osteoporosis, a debilitating condition affecting millions. And don't even get me started on the biological and medical research. We're talking about experiments that could unlock secrets to aging, cancer, and even the fundamental processes of life itself. It’s like having a direct line to the universe’s secrets, and the ISS crew are the intrepid explorers bringing that knowledge back to us.
Beyond biology, the ISS is a platform for cutting-edge physics, material science, and Earth observation. Scientists are using the station to test new technologies for future space exploration, like advanced life support systems and propulsion methods. They're also observing our own planet from a unique vantage point, monitoring climate change, tracking natural disasters, and studying atmospheric phenomena. Adventures in Zero-G Living
Okay, so we’ve talked about the science, but let's be real, guys, the human element of living on the breaking news ISS is just as fascinating! Imagine your entire existence taking place in a confined space, thousands of miles above Earth, with no way to just pop outside for a breath of fresh air or a stroll in the park. It's an environment that’s both exhilarating and incredibly demanding. Astronauts have to adapt to microgravity, which, while fun for floating around, messes with pretty much everything. Eating, sleeping, exercising, and even simple tasks like brushing your teeth become completely different experiences. They have specialized exercise equipment to combat muscle and bone loss, and their diets are carefully planned to provide all the necessary nutrients. We’ve seen plenty of videos of astronauts floating food through the cabin – it’s not quite like your grandma’s cooking, but it’s sustenance that keeps them going!
And let’s talk about the psychological aspect. Living in close quarters with the same small group of people for extended periods, with the immense pressure of their mission, requires incredible mental fortitude. They rely heavily on communication with ground control and their own crewmates for support. The views, though? Unbelievable. They get to see our planet in all its glory, witnessing sunrises and sunsets every 45 minutes – talk about a killer commute! Keeping the Lights On: ISS Operations and Missions
So, how exactly does this whole giant space laboratory stay operational, you ask? Well, that's where the breaking news ISS often gets into the nitty-gritty of logistics, resupply missions, and operational updates. It's a colossal undertaking, requiring constant attention and incredible coordination from multiple space agencies around the world. Think of it as the most complex and high-stakes logistical challenge imaginable. Every few months, cargo spacecraft, like SpaceX's Dragon or Northrop Grumman's Cygnus, launch from Earth packed with everything the astronauts need: food, water, scientific equipment, spare parts, and even personal items.
